Environment variables utility functions. //! //! This library has many helper functions to access/modify/check environment variables. //! //! # Example //! //! ``` //! extern crate envmnt; //! //! fn main() { //! if !envmnt::exists("MY_ENV_VAR") { //! envmnt::set("MY_ENV_VAR", "SOME VALUE"); //! } //! //! let value = envmnt::get_or("MY_ENV_VAR", "DEFAULT_VALUE"); //! println!("Env Value: {}", &value); //! //! envmnt::set_bool("FLAG_VAR", true); //! let flag_value = envmnt::is_or("FLAG_VAR", false); //! println!("Bool Flag: {}", &flag_value); //! //! let pre_value = envmnt::get_set("MY_ENV_VAR", "SOME NEW VALUE"); //! //! let value = envmnt::get_or("MY_ENV_VAR", "DEFAULT_VALUE"); //! println!("New Env Value: {}", &value); //! println!("Previous Env Value: {:?}", &pre_value); //! } //! ``` //! //! # Installation //! In order to use this library, just add it as a dependency: //! //! ```ini //! [dependencies] //! envmnt = "*" //! ``` //! //! # Contributing //!
